Abstract
The surrounding area of the Bohai Bay has one of the highest economic development rates of China. Rapid industrialization and urbanization has resulted in extensive changes in land use, including the construction of harbors and embankments. For the analysis of the changes of the coastlines, multi-temporal Landsat images have been used, in combination with topographical and nautical data. From the change analysis, it can be concluded that the largest variations in the position of the coastline over time occurred in the Tianjing Port Zone and Caofeidian Port Zone, mainly caused by extensive harbor construction. Based on the research of the coastline change in recent decades, it is suggested that the human activities have become one of the major factors affecting the morphological processes.
